The ECO-WORTHY Solar Car Battery & Trickle Charger is a portable, waterproof 5W solar panel designed to maintain 12V batteries for various vehicles, including cars, motorcycles, and boats. It features a built-in blocking diode to prevent reverse discharge, an intelligent charging controller for safety, and requires no maintenance, making it ideal for outdoor use.

Not sure
I hooked this unit up to my Polaris Ranger, which had a kind of low battery from sitting to long. It turned over and started but sounded weak. I hooked up the unit, the next day I went to start it, completely dead, nothing. I put my multimeter on the alligator clips with the solar panel in the sun, checked voltage in DC mode, it read 18.3 volts. That is a lot. Tested on AC mode, 3.4 volts. I am guessing my battery terminals are carroded or the battery just happened to give out. I put the battery on a real charger, did not show any problems as far as sulfated or cell problems. I am puzzled.EDIT- I placed the solar charger onto the same battery, left the battery uninstalled outdoors with the solar charger hooked up, after charging the battery on a regular charger to full charge. I tested the voltage over several days, morning and evening. The volt meter showed 13.1 during the day, 12.9 at dark. This trickle charger works fine. I am going to order 2 more, one for my RV and another for a generator with a battery in a remote location. The price has gone up on me as the sale is over, my bad. Good unit!
